Hey guys thanks for all the help you guys are giving me. I wondering what everyones aquirum set up is. I have a hatchling right now in a 10 gallon with water filled halfway with a rock so he can get out and get in the sun if he needs. is this good for him or what im just wondering what everyone suggests and also what the best setup is for when he is older thanks alot guys Drew

Try putting some gravel in there. I've found that hatchlings seem more secure on a dark substrate, like a dark brown gravel. Put some aquatic floating plants in one corner, and make sure the turtle can hide under them.
